My cosy, quiet life has been turned upside down. Two handsome contract killer brothers, one cruel, one kind, have me in their sights and now I’m next to die.
But then one of them falls for me.
Thrust into a world of assassins, lies and betrayal, I’m torn between my feelings for the man meant to kill me and my need to survive.
The question is, what will kill me first—a bullet or heartbreak?
This is a standalone multi-POV romantic suspense contract killer romance with dark, triggering themes. Trigger warnings are listed at the front of the book and on Kayla Kyng’s website. This novel is part of the Luxe Universe and while it’s recommended you read the Denver Trilogy first, it isn’t required to understand the story.

Saving Ella by Kayla Kyng is a dark, emotionally charged romantic suspense that blends danger, trauma recovery, and hard-won trust into a gripping standalone. Told through multiple POVs, the story layers emotional depth with high-stakes tension. While it exists within the Luxe Universe — and Denver Trilogy readers will catch familiar threads, it stands firmly on its own. Because the novel explores heavy subject matter, trigger warnings are listed at the front of the book and on the author’s website.
Ella’s journey is less about being rescued and more about reclaiming autonomy after trauma. The contract-killer backdrop keeps the tension sharp, but the emotional stakes hit hardest. The banter between the love interests cuts through the darkness with sharp wit and undeniable chemistry, and the “he falls first” energy adds a layer of tenderness beneath the danger.
Their dynamic thrives on secrets, forced proximity, that quickly blurs into something real. The romance simmers before igniting into spice that feels intense yet purposeful, amplifying vulnerability and emotional connection rather than overshadowing it.
While the pacing occasionally lingers in introspective moments, the payoff is worth it. Saving Ella delivers a gritty, cathartic romance about survival, agency, and the power of being truly seen — even in the darkest circumstances.

Saving Ella by Kayla Kyng was a really entertaining read that kept me engaged the whole way through. Ella was definitely the standout for me. She’s funny, sharp, and has a personality that makes the story easy to stay invested in, even during the slower moments.
The pacing sat somewhere between slow and medium, and at times it felt a little uneven. Certain moments moved too quickly while others dragged without much happening. That said, I was still hooked enough to keep turning the pages.
The plot leans a bit predictable, especially toward the ending, and I found myself wanting a stronger, more developed villain. The mystery element was interesting, but the payoff didn’t hit quite as hard as I hoped.
Overall, though, I had a great time reading this. It’s one of those books that may not be perfect, but it’s still a fun, engaging ride, and sometimes that’s exactly what you want.
